Output 3e810774581658e657cb12b41e9988ec5c3fa66749d602a5f0964ab1e2741dd4:1

value
668987
script pubkey
OP_0 OP_PUSHBYTES_20 bf1ea70e7eb33a5e9867a4bbcec062b4436893ca
address
ltc1qhu02wrn7kva9axr85jauasrzk3pk3y72p59uzs
transaction
3e810774581658e657cb12b41e9988ec5c3fa66749d602a5f0964ab1e2741dd4
spent
true